So, what the issue says is that the SMT testnet, announced a couple of weeks ago, should be short-lived, or it should "die" by itself. The reason for that is we don't want any rogue blocks coming from the testnet and colliding with the real network, once SMT are going live. Not that anyone would want that, but who knows, maybe somebody spins up a machine just for testing and then he forgets about it.

And since we got to talk about this, the colliding of many separate networks tends to become a problem in the small (but active and witty) world of people who are running nodes (witness or content) for the Steem-based protocol. It happened first when Golos was launched, but with the opening of the license, which means everybody can have their own Steem-based network, I personally see a lot of congestions. Or the infamous "Received hello message from peer running a node for different blockchain." log entry that many of my fellow witnesses know about.

Will SMTs sync up with steem's block times, or will that be customisable?
(So much I don't understand)(yet)

SMTs are UIA (User Issued Assets) so they are issued only once, and the generation mechanism will be locked in at issuance. After the ICO, new tokens can be issued only by inflation. And, AFAIK, the inflation will be in sync with STEEM generation blocks. If an SMT must generate 1 token per minute, then this will be calculated based on STEEM generation (every 20th STEEM block will issue also an SMT).

At least that's what I understand from the White Paper.
